We stayed at the Nelva because we were meeting someone staying there while at a conference. We paid 103 euro per night not including breakfast. The physical environment is great - I echo what others have said, lovely peaceful spaces, spotless and great quality fittings. I particularly loved the bathrooms. However the staff seemed (mostly) miserable and stern. Sure, we are a family, not business travellers, but we are tidy and polite and not at all demanding. when we arrived there were (seriously) SEVEN people in stern grey suits behind the desk, somehow all managing to look busy. Check in was ok - not actively rude, not pleasant. The pool is nice though not really suited for young children (which was fine). Main audience seemed to be thin, bored wives of businessmen on conferences.
We had breakfast there so we could spend time with our uncle, but at 11 euro each it wasn´t really worth our while - an impressive selection and great if you are not paying for yourself, which he wasn´t! We have had such great meals elsewhere for 8 euro for three courses, we just didn´t get value in comparison - but that´s not the hotel´s fault, for their market (business) it would not be an issue.
To sum it up, at a four star hotel I would not expect the desk staff to sigh when I ask politely if they could please call a cab. I would expect bar service by the pool (or at least at the outdoor seating if not actually by the pool), and not to be asked to bring the glasses back when we finish. Four star should be more than just posher rooms, hotels are in the service industry after all!

Easily found by car on the city’s “ring road” Avenue del Primero de Mayo you can drive straight into the large underground car park. Which is a blessing if you have ever tried to park on the streets of any city let alone one in Spain. The lift takes you up into the marbled floored spacious spotlessly clean reception area where our check in was quick efficient and done with a warm smile from the very helpful staff. Our good sized bedroom was on the 3rd floor overlooking the rear garden area and swimming pool. Our bedroom had a large king size bed in a well decorated room with a huge plasma TV and plenty of wardrobe space which also contained a safe. The room had a mini bar but no tea / coffee making facilities. For my wife and I the bed was too hard and also the main pillow wasn’t much better but there was an addition soft pillow in the wardrobe. We both suffer from back problems so beds away from home can be unsuitable for us. A large bathroom with separate bath and power shower also had two sinks and was well lit. Good size bath and hand towels which were changed every day and they also supplied tooth brush, paste, a razor and shaving cream, comb along with the usual hire shampoo and bubble bath etc. If you use the swimming pool they give you large towels but be warned the sun beds are few in numbers and are so hard as their made with wooden slats and do not have cushions. This hotel is geared up for conferences with large meeting rooms so although the swimming pool is big enough for a swim the lack of sun beds or chairs is a reflection that it is not really a main holiday location .Having said that we did see several families with children using the pool during our stay. The reason we choose the hotel was its easy access to the motorway system as we were looking at villas to purchase in the surrounding area and at 60 Euros a night this hotel was great value. It’s a 5 minute taxi ride to the old town and restaurants or a good 20 minute walk. Just be very careful when walking as there is a very rough area to the left of the hotel as you leave the main entrance down a street called Avenida la Fama where we witnessed drug abusers. Every city has its problems but if you went into town by taxi ( 5-7 euro’s) you would properly never see the rough area.
